2006 330d - Lack of Boost - Part 2

I took the car to an BMW indy who came highly recommended. They read the fault codes and there aren't any logged.

After reading another post on here I'm starting to think the problem may be down to DPF regens.

Dr Dave kindly informed me that the item in the square box below is the DPF Sensor.

I don't know if you can see clearly but its not attached!!



Could it be that as its moving around (possibly hitting things) in the engine bay it may be affecting the signal and starting DPF regens to often?

Does anyone know how to re-attach it? It looks like its a slide fit type.
